During its existence Euroceltic hard a hard time finding a niche to operate in. The downturn in the market, as a result of the terrorist attacks in the US on 11Sep01, made things worse and the fact that G-ECAT was lost in an accident, must have been what broke the company. G-ECAT overran the runway into the sea on landing at Sligo with strong crosswinds on 02Nov02 and was found to be damaged beyond economic repair.
